  4. 2 days ago · In Mexican Spanish, la neta is an informal expression speakers use to say ‘the truth’ or ‘to be honest’. Neta, without ‘la’, means ‘really’ and emphasizes a statement, or expresses surprise or disbelief. La neta, a mí no me gustó la peli. To be honest, I didn’t like the movie. Dime la neta, ¿mis tenis están muy feos?

  7. 3 days ago · According to experts, na_hua-tl means ‘someone who makes an agreeable sound, someone who speaks my language’. na_huatlahto_l-li means ‘the Náhuatl language’, and. na_huatla_cah (plural) means the Náhuatl-speaking nation. The root *na_hua- appears to mean ‘audible’, ‘intelligible’, ‘clear’. Frances Kartunnen, author of An ...
